Oasis, formed in Manchester, England, in 1991, quickly rose to become one of the most influential and commercially successful bands of the 1990s. Known for their catchy melodies, powerful guitar riffs, and the unmistakable vocals of Liam Gallagher, the band captured the hearts of millions with their debut album, "Definitely Maybe," and continued their reign with chart-topping albums like "(What's the Story) Morning Glory?" and "Be Here Now." Their music became the soundtrack to a generation, filled with anthems of youthful rebellion, dreams of a better future, and a sense of camaraderie that resonated deeply with fans around the world. Tracks like "Wonderwall," "Don't Look Back in Anger," "Champagne Supernova," and "Live Forever" have become ingrained in popular culture, instantly recognizable and beloved by fans of all ages. The Rose Bowl Stadium, a National Historic Landmark, provides the perfect backdrop for this monumental event. Situated in the heart of Pasadena, this iconic venue has hosted countless legendary performances, from sporting events to concerts by the world's biggest artists.
